Linux与Tomcat协同工作主要通过以下方式实现:
/opt),通过配置环境变量和启动脚本(startup.sh/shutdown.sh)运行Tomcat服务,监听默认端口(8080)。server.xml可修改端口或虚拟主机。mod_jk模块实现Apache与Tomcat的请求转发,通过workers.properties配置Tomcat节点信息。mod_proxy模块实现负载均衡,将动态请求分发到多个Tomcat实例。pid_max、vm.max_map_count)提升系统资源利用率。conf/server.xml中配置maxThreads等参数)和连接池,适配多核CPU并行处理能力。ufw)开放Tomcat端口,限制IP访问。通过上述协同,Linux提供稳定的底层支持,Tomcat专注Java应用处理,实现高效、可扩展的Web服务架构。